About 2-[(3-cyanophenyl)carbamoyl-(2-methoxyethyl)amino]-N-[(4-fluorophenyl)methyl]-N-[(3-methylthiophen-2-yl)methyl]acetamide

2-[(3-cyanophenyl)carbamoyl-(2-methoxyethyl)amino]-N-[(4-fluorophenyl)methyl]-N-[(3-methylthiophen-2-yl)methyl]acetamide (PubChem CID 5092514) has the molecular formula C26H27FN4O3S and a molecular weight of 494.59 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-[(3-cyanophenyl)carbamoyl-(2-methoxyethyl)amino]-N-[(4-fluorophenyl)methyl]-N-[(3-methylthiophen-2-yl)methyl]acetamide.
